Pirates & Bandits
Pirates and bandits have been the subject of tales throughout history and are forever woven into the fabric of the human experience. While the term "bandit" can refer to almost any breed of criminal or thief, the term "pirate" traditionally has been used to describe the marauding mariners of centuries past. These daring criminals of the sea stalked merchant ships, attacked them, and stole their valuable cargo. Many of the most eccentric pirates and their deeds have become the substance of popular legends, which are known throughout the world.
